Futures Trading Tips
- Never risk more than 1-2% of your capital per trade
- Higher leverage increases both profit potential and risk of liquidation
- Always set stop-loss orders to protect your capital
- Calculate position size based on your risk tolerance

Understanding Futures Trading Calculations
Futures trading allows traders to speculate on cryptocurrency price movements using leverage. This calculator helps you understand the potential outcomes of your trades before executing them.
Key Concepts Explained:
- Initial Margin: The amount of capital you commit to open a leveraged position.
- Leverage: A multiplier that increases your trading power (e.g., 10x leverage means $100 controls $1,000 position).
- Liquidation Price: The price at which your position is automatically closed if losses reach your initial margin.
- Position Size: The total value of your trade (Initial Margin × Leverage).
